Our latest update on the insurtech community both in Massachusetts and beyond includes a new product announcement from Corvus Insurance, an IPO from Everquote, an investment in CoverWallet and the creation of a new holding company by TrustedChoice.com. Corvus® Launches Smart Cyber Insurance™ Boston-based, broker-friendly InsurTech MGA Corvus Insurance has introduced a new comprehensive Cyber Coverage […]
